The Baker House Group Limited Overview

The Baker House Group Limited is a live company located in halesowen, B63 3TT with a Companies House number of 01399654. It operates in the other service activities n.e.c. sector, SIC Code 96090. Founded in November 1978, it's largest shareholder is trustees of burn with a 50.1% stake. The Baker House Group Limited is a mature, micro sized company, Pomanda has estimated its turnover at £146.6k with healthy growth in recent years.

the baker house group limited Charges & Mortgages

A charge, or mortgage, refers to the rights a company gives to a lender in return for a loan, often in the form of security given over business assets.

We found 7 charges/mortgages relating to the baker house group limited. Currently there are 0 open charges and 7 have been satisfied in the past.
